WebAug 19, 2024 · The robust construction and overall shape of the hip roof distributes forces evenly throughout its structure, which allow it to accept greater forces without failing. The gable roof is vulnerable to high winds but is more efficient at shedding water and snow. The level of winds necessary to tear apart a gable roof is still quite high, but the ... WebMar 22, 2024 · A jerkinhead roof looks like a standard gable roof from the sides but has a clipped overhang on each end. Jerkinhead roofs are typical for Tudor-style houses, but you can also find them in some craftsman, Queen Anne, and stick-style homes. WebThe main differences are a gable roof has two slopes, and a hip roof has four. The hip roof’s shorter central ridge splits at both ends to run to the four corners of the building. The ridge on a gable roof runs from one side or end to the other, requiring the end walls to be closed in with a vertical triangle.
